Case study · MSHA Record #219852820050

Superintendent fatality

September 26, 1985 at 12:45 PM
Crusher · Godbey Red-E-Mix Concrete Inc · Okanogan County, WA
Investigator narrative
REAR RIGHT TIRE OF LOADER DROPPED OVER EDGE OF EMBANKMENT WHILE BACKING UP.BANK GAVE WAY CAUSING LOADER TO ROLL EJECTING DRIVER PINNING DRIVER UNDER LOADER FATALLY INJURING DRIVER AND DOING EX TENSIVE DAMAGE TO LOADER.
